Club Car DS backfire out carb
Hey everyone....I'm stuck.
I'm working on a 2000 club car DS fe290. It doesn't want to start, just spits and sputters and backfires out of the carb. I have confirmed valve adjustment .005, 150 compression, good spark at plug when it's out, fuel pump is ok (maybe not super strong), The carburetor has been cleaned and is new, The key on the flywheel does not appear to be sheared (but I've never encountered one so I don't know exactly what it would look like), the flywheel magnet is in the same location as the attached picture at tdc. Any thoughts? |

Re: Club Car DS backfire out carb
What color is the spark? Should be bright white or blueish.
If it looks yellow or appears dim the coil is failing. Does it have the rev limiter hooked up? Try disconnecting the ground wire on the limiter to test if that has failed. |

Re: Club Car DS backfire out carb
Quote:
I had a bad flywheel that put the timing off by 38 degrees; it *could* start, but ran like crap, and backfired through the carb when trying to start. Try flipping the coil over, it's an easy test. [Edit: service manual picture is from a motor that uses a coil with the built-in igniter. I think earlier engines had a separate igniter; if yours is that way, that coil may look different. I have no experience with the separate igniters. But regardless, it sounds like an ignition timing issue to me] |
